Mattamy National Cycling Centre Prepares to Host UCI Track Cycling World Cup in December

release by Town of Milton

October 17, 2017 (Milton, ON) – The best track cyclists in the world will descend on Milton’s Mattamy National Cycling Centre from December 1-3, 2017. The three-day UCI Track Cycling World Cup is expected to attract cyclists and spectators from around the world and be broadcast in more than 50 countries.

Hugo Barrette  ©  Guy Swarbrick
“When we built the Velodrome, we knew it had the potential to be a world class hub for high performance sport,” said Milton Mayor Gord Krantz. “Cycling Canada have been great partners for us, and we’re thrilled to welcome the world to Milton in December for the World Cup.”

“Cycling is a growing and iconic sport and Canadian cyclists have so much potential to shine on the world’s stage,” said Pierre Lafontaine, CEO Cycling Canada. “It’s been great to see how the Mattamy National Cycling Centre has developed young, homegrown talent.”

The Mattamy National Cycling Centre is a multi-purpose community facility, which continues to see strong demand for rental spaces, special events, and participation in Town recreation programs.
